The Lynn Manufacturing 9602 strip gasket material is rated to 2100F, offering a soft, pliable paper suitable for custom gasket cuttings. This material is commonly used to seal doors and access points on boilers, wood stoves, pellet stoves, furnaces, kilns, evaporators, and forges. The ability to cut with a knife makes it practical for on-site tailoring where precise gaps must be sealed against high heat. Dimensions measure 1/8″ x 1″ x 200″, aligning with typical strip gasket needs in high-temperature environments.

Buying Guide: Key Purchase Considerations

  • Heat rating and material compatibility: For strip ceramic fiber products, verify the maximum rated temperature (e.g., 2100F or 2200F) to ensure compatibility with your boiler, stove, kiln, or forge environment. High-temperature resistance reduces the risk of glazing or degradation.
  • Form factor and installation: Strip papers and blankets come in different shapes. Choose a product that matches the gap size, door seal, or opening you need to seal. Easy cutting with a knife is a practical feature for field adjustments.
  • Durability and flexibility: Flexible, soft materials accommodate uneven door frames and complex geometry. This improves gasketing effectiveness and reduces installation time.
